120-130 hp is pretty opimistic for these cars. There has not been many performance parts developed for them yet. In a year of 2 things will be better, I'm sure. I have an Xa and it's pretty zippy but not a power house by any means.

Intake pipe/exhaust system (not axle back) may get you 10 more hp. The headers I have seen so far are a small improvement to the stock header (yes, it comes with a stainless header from the factory).
